AMD Athlon 200GE
If you're on an extreme light budget and still want to play games then Zen architecture-based Athlon 200GE is the right option for you. If you're looking for a pocket-friendly budget APU then this will do the job.
It has 2 CPU cores and 4 threads with a base clock speed of 3.2 GHz. This APU is equipped with Vega 3 iGPU having 3 cores of its own and clocked at 1GHz. Though it's having only 3 GPU cores, still best for entry-level gaming and it gives you a good price-performance ratio in the price bracket.

AMD Ryzen 3 2200G
Ryzen 3 2200G is the cheapest mid-range APU available in the market right now. If you're looking for an APU that can run some heavy games with some tweaks in settings at the resolution of 720p with decent frame rates, then ryzen 3 2200G with an embedded Vega 8 graphics card can do the work for you.
It has 4 CPU cores and 4 threads with a base clock speed of 3.5 GHz. This APU is equipped with Vega 8 iGPU having 8 cores of its own and clocked at 1.1GHz. It surely gives you better performance than its predecessor Athlon 200GE due to the increased number of CPU and GPU cores.

AMD Ryzen 3 3200G
The Ryzen 3 3200G is the best value APU in its segment when compare with any Intel CPU with integrated graphics. And if you're looking for a serious APU that can play some AAA gaming titles with good frame rates on the resolution of 1080p smoothly then don't look further.
Due to its better CPU clock speed and higher GPU speed than its predecessor, this would be the perfect starter APU for many AAA gaming titles. It has 4 CPU cores and 4 threads clocked at a base speed of 3.6 GHz. the iGPU Vega 8 has 8 cores and is clocked at 1.2 GHz.

AMD Ryzen 5 3400G
It is surely a king of all APUs. The Ryzen 5 3400G is the best gaming APU you can buy right now. It lets you play any AAA games with super ease and you can do video streaming as well. It provides both excellent gaming performance plus productivity.
Though this APU can run any AAA game with ease, still lag behind the combination of a good CPU and GPU. It is a flagship APU having 8 CPU cores and threads at a base clock speed of 3.7 GHz. The embedded Vega 11 graphics card with 11 cores clocked at 1.4 GHz gives you a smooth gaming experience.
Due to its increased number of threads, it is miles ahead in an aspect of multi-tasking and productivity from its previous-gen APUs.
